Danish Unix systems manufacturer RC Computer A/S has launched a new bottom-end series intended for general business use. The 900 series is 80386-based using a 32-bit bus and comprises a 17-user and nine-user Unix machine running VPix from Interactive Systems Corp as well as a single user VPix workstation, and an MS-DOS micro. Initially the products are available for the Danish market only but will be released the UK London-based subsidiary as well as RC’s other distributors throughout Europe at the Hanover Fair next year. Standard software for the series includes Uniplex, Informix and RC’s own communications packages. The Personalike costs around UKP5,000 and the multi-user Unix machines cost about half the price of an equivalent NCR Tower, claims RC: UKP10,000 for the nine-user system and around UKP13,000 for the 17-user configuration.
